Mathilda Walom

Social Behavior change National Consultant

Mathilda Walom is a Social Behavior Change National Consultant at UNICEF and has worked in the humanitarian field for the past five years. Currently, Mathilda serves as a Senior Project Assistant at IoM and a Community Outreach Coordinator with the PNG Cancer Relief Society. Previously, Mathilda held roles as a Health Extension Officer at the Southern Highlands Provincial Health Authority and as a Health Field Officer with the International Committee of the Red Cross. Mathilda earned a Bachelor of Science in Rural Health from Divine Word University.
